A Look Into What Immigrant Families Face At Busiest Border Crossing NPR | By Ari Shapiro Published July 31, 2018 at 4:21 PM CDT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Email Listen • 8:31 Claire Harbage / NPRDahani Gudiel, 25, from Guatemala turned herself and her three daughters in to the U.S. Customs and Border Protection outside of McAllen, Texas on Monday. Gudiel says she crossed the border seeking asylum after being threatened by gangs at home. Copyright 2018 NPR
